Penn State Beaver vs. VWC Cost Comparison

Which college is more expensive, Penn State Beaver or VWC?

  • Virginia Wesleyan College is 160.5% more expensive to attend than Penn State Beaver for in-state tuition ($36,010.00 vs. $13,824.00)
  • Out of state tuition is 56% higher at VWC than Penn State Beaver ($36,010.00 vs. $23,086.00)
  • The typical actual cost that students pay to attend (average net price) is less at Penn State Beaver than VWC ($18,113 vs. $23,046)
  • Living costs (room and board or off-campus housing budget) at Virginia Wesleyan College are 10.7% lower than costs at Penn State Beaver ($11,070 vs. $12,254)
  • More students receive financial grant aid at Virginia Wesleyan College than Penn State Beaver (100% vs. 87%)
  • The average total grant financial aid received by Virginia Wesleyan College students is 197.3% larger than aid received Penn State Beaver ($27,568 vs. $9,274)

Penn State Beaver vs. VWC Graduation Outcomes Comparison

Which is better, Penn State Beaver or VWC? Graduation rate, salary and amount of student loan debt are indicators of a college which offers better outcomes for its graduates. Compare the following outcomes facts between VWC and Penn State Beaver.

  • The graduation rate at VWC is higher than Penn State Beaver (48% vs. 47%)
  • Graduates from Penn State Beaver earn on average $13,600 more per year than VWC graduates after ten years. ($55,300 vs. $41,700)
  • Penn State Beaver students graduate with a $182 lower median federal student loan debt than VWC graduates. ($26,818 vs. $27,000)
  • Penn State Beaver graduates are paying $2 less per month on federal student loans than VWC graduates. ($277 vs. $279)
  • More Penn State Beaver graduates are actively paying back their federal student loan debt than former VWC students, three years after graduation. (69% vs. 57%)
